EA-1763, [1] O-PPVX, V1 [2] or propyl S-2-diisopropylaminoethylmethylphosphonothiolate, is a military-grade neurotoxic organophosphonate nerve agent related to VX. It is part of the V-series. The substitution of a proton for methyl makes its properties more similar to those of VX.
The effects of the propyl group are based on the effects of propyl [3] /ethyl [4] acetate on VX. [5] [6] Little information about EA-1763's physicochemical properties has been reported. [1] V1 is a more viscous and less dense liquid than VX. [7] It is colorless, odorless and tasteless in its pure form. Impure, or in the crude form, it has a characteristic viscous amber color, giving it an appearance similar to motor oil. The impure form varies several shades of amber, from a viscous liquid of a transparent pale yellow color to a pasty liquid of a semi-transparent and cloudy dirty amber color. The smell varies from engine oil to an offensive brew of organosulfur compounds and organoamines. [6]
V1 has a boiling point of 316,5 degrees C. Its larger paraffin chain pushes its melting point above that of VX. The estimated solubility of V1 in water is 4 times lower compared to VX (6.8 g/L of water at 25°C). V1 has high solubility in organic solvents and other non-polar compounds. The stability of V1 is considerably the same as that of VX in either environment. Higher insolubility and lower volatility can slow down the process. A vapor pressure at least 3 times lower than VX is speculated. [8]
A methyl group on the β-carbon adjacent to the O-bonded α-carbon tends to stabilize the induction of electrons from P to O, making P less electrophilic. [8] It is expected that the persistence of V1 is slightly higher than that of VX, estimating the hydrolysis rate between ethyl and n-propyl paraoxon, is 1.6 times more persistent in neutral medium. [9]
The lower volatility and minimal persistence difference makes VX preferable to V1. [8]
The manufacture of S-(2-dialkylaminoethyl) O-alkyl alkylphosphonothiolates essentially involves the conditions reported by Eckhaus et al. [10]
VX is an extremely toxic synthetic chemical compound in the organophosphorus class, specifically, a thiophosphonate. In the class of nerve agents, it was developed for military use in chemical warfare after translation of earlier discoveries of organophosphate toxicity in pesticide research. In recent years, VX was found to be the agent used in the assassination of Kim Jong-nam. In its pure form, VX is an oily, relatively non-volatile liquid that is amber-like in colour. Because of its low volatility, VX persists in environments where it is dispersed.

Demeton, sold as an amber oily liquid with a sulphur like odour under the name Systox™, is an organophosphate derivative causing irritability and shortness of breath to individuals repeatedly exposed. It was used as a phosphorothioate insecticide and acaricide and has the chemical formula C8H19O3PS2. Although it was previously used as an insecticide, it is now largely obsolete due to its relatively high toxicity to humans. Demeton consists of two components, demeton-S and demeton-O in a ratio of approximately 2:1 respectively. The chemical structure of demeton is closely related to military nerve agents such as VX and a derivative with one of the ethoxy groups replaced by methyl was investigated by both the US and Soviet chemical-weapons programs under the names V.sub.X and GD-7.

Pregnenolone acetate, also known as pregn-5-en-3β-ol-20-one 3β-acetate, is a synthetic pregnane steroid and an ester of pregnenolone which is described as a glucocorticoid and as a skin-conditioning and skin anti-aging agent. It has been reported to reduce wrinkles in elderly women when applied in the form of a 0.5% topical cream, effects which were suggested to be due to improved hydration of the skin. Pregnenolone acetate has been marketed in France in a topical cream containing 1% pregnenolone acetate and 10% "sex hormone" for the treatment of premature skin aging but was withdrawn from the market in 1992. Although the medication has been described by some sources as a glucocorticoid, other authors have stated that systemic pregnenolone acetate has no undesirable metabolic or toxic effects even at high doses.
